WebTresco is one of the five civil parishes of the Isles of Scilly, which are also wards.The civil parish and ward covers much more than the island of Tresco: it includes uninhabited islands such as Samson (inhabited until 1855), Teän, St Helen's, Northwethel and Round Island. Samson ( Cornish: (Enys) Sampson) [1] is the largest uninhabited island of the Isles of Scilly, off the southwestern tip of the Cornish peninsula of Great Britain. It is 38 hectares (0.15 sq mi) in size. [2] The island consists of two hills, North Hill and South Hill, which are connected by an isthmus. [3] green oaks funeral home in baton rouge

http://the-scilly-isles.com/ WebThe two islands of St Agnes and Gugh together have a population of 85 residents recorded in the 2011 census (73 were recorded in the 2001 census) and a landmass of 366 acres (148 ha). Without the Gugh included, St Agnes is marginally smaller than Bryher in either population or area; however if Gugh is included with St Agnes, it is Bryher that is …
